163 new cases and 1 death Saturday, May 8 | COVID-19 | Halifax, Nova Scotia


COVID-19
The province has 163 new COVID cases today. There are 134 cases in Central Zone, 13 in Northern Zone, eight in Eastern Zone and eight in Western Zone, the update says, with two of the newly infected being long-term care workers. One case in Central Zone involves a staff member of Melville Gardens, a residential care facility in Halifax. Another case is in Western Zone and involves a staff member at Harbour View Haven, a nursing home in Lunenburg. As a precaution, residents living on the impacted units at both facilities are being isolated and cared for in their rooms. Staff and residents on the impacted units are being tested. Most residents have been fully vaccinated with two doses of COVID-19 vaccine. ....

Nova Scotia reports 163 new COVID-19 cases Saturday, one new death


 
HALIFAX
Nova Scotia’s health officials are reporting one new death related to COVID-19, and 163 new cases Saturday.
The person was a man in his 70s who lived in the province’s Central Zone.
It is never easy to hear that a Nova Scotian has passed away as result of COVID-19. My thoughts and prayers are with those who are grieving, said Dr. Robert Strang, Nova Scotia s chief medical officer of health.
We said we d have some very rough days ahead as we get this outbreak under control. We have been at this for a long time now and people are getting tired, but we cannot be complacent. The stakes are very high, Strang added. ....

One Death, 163 New Cases of COVID-19


One Death, 163 New Cases of COVID-19
May 8, 2021 - 2:48 PM
Today, May 8, Nova Scotia is reporting a death related to COVID-19. A man in his 70s has died in Central Zone.
There have now been 71 COVID-19 related deaths in Nova Scotia.
Nova Scotia is also reporting 163 new cases of COVID-19 today.
There are 134 cases in Central Zone, 13 in Northern Zone, eight in Eastern Zone and eight in Western Zone.
“Another family is suffering the loss of a loved one, and on behalf of all Nova Scotians, I want to offer my condolences,” said Premier Iain Rankin. “Our province is at a serious point in the pandemic. The actions of every single Nova Scotian are critical right now. Everyone has a role to play. So, let’s do it together. Let’s get this virus under control.” ....
